Synthesis , Characterization and Theoretical Study of Some Transition Metal Complexes with Some Terpyridines

Abstract

AbstractThe present investigation involves the synthesis of new Co(II), Ni(II) and Cu(II) complexes from reaction Co(II), Ni(II) and Cu(II) chlorides with two terpyridines. One of the ligands act as tridentate and the other act as bidentate. All the prepared complexes were characterized by their metal analyses, IR and UV-vis spectroscopy, conductivity, magnetic measurements and theoretical study. Conductivity data in DMSO showed that some complexes are 1:2 (M:L) electrolytes which assigning the formula [M(L1)2(H2O)2]Cl2 while the other complexes are non-electrolyte which assigning the formula [M2(L2)2Cl4]. Electronic spectral data and magnetic measurements showed that some of the complexes have octahedral geometry while the other complexes have tetrahedral geometry.
